Seven months ago Brandon witnessed the attack of a close friend. Although this was a terrible experience, in time he was able to move on. He developed a greater appreciation for life, his relationships with family members became more meaningful, and he became more involved in his faith. Brandon's response is known as ___________

Answer:

Posttraumatic growth

Step-by-step explanation:

In psychology, the term posttraumatic growth refers to the positive personality change that happens as a result of experiencing traumatic life events.

We usually think of traumatic life events as something negative, but actually, some people actually find that a traumatic event can have a transformational role in personality and it facilitates growth.

In this case, Brandon witnessed the attack of a close friend. He then developed a greater appreciation for life, his relationships became more meaningful and he became more involved with his faith. Brandon experienced a traumatic event as a witness of the attack. However, this event had a transformational role in his personality and therefore we can say that this response exemplifies posttraumatic growth.
